How revisions work
Revisions are recorded automatically while you work - there's nothing to switch on and no snapshot to take by hand. Open them from the revisions icon in the top bar, pick the version you want, and restore it.

Earlier versions are kept automatically as you build.
Careful
Restoring replaces your current work with the version you picked. Anything you've changed since that revision is lost, so check you've chosen the right one before restoring.
How many are kept
Revisions are a rolling history rather than a permanent archive. Once you reach the limit, each new revision pushes out the oldest one - so it's the recent past you can return to, not the whole life of the filter.

Tip
Revisions cover changes you've already saved. If you've just deleted something and haven't saved yet, leaving the builder without saving is the simpler way back - see Deleting rows, columns & modules.
